宏灿信息科技

  HONGCANIT.COM

MOU.MOU.CN
长春软件定制开发技术深度解析与实施指南
来源: | 作者:2020hongcan AI | 发布时间 :60天前 | 73 次浏览: | 分享到:

一、技术架构选型策略

(一)分布式系统架构实践
在长春医药流通企业的分布式系统改造案例中,技术团队采用Spring Cloud Alibaba体系构建微服务架构。通过Nacos实现服务发现与配置管理,结合Sentinel进行流量控制与熔断降级,日均订单处理能力从5万单提升至30万单。数据库层采用ShardingSphere进行分库分表,配合Redis集群构建多级缓存体系,使系统稳定性达到99.99%的金融级标准。

(二)边缘计算技术融合
针对汽车零部件制造企业的MES系统,采用Kubernetes+EdgeX Foundry的边缘计算框架。生产数据采集模块通过Modbus TCP协议与PLC设备通信,利用Flink进行实时流处理,实现设备故障预测准确率超过95%。容器化部署采用Harbor构建私有镜像仓库,确保生产环境镜像版本可追溯。

(三)安全合规技术体系
在金融领域项目实施中,遵循等保2.0三级要求,采用SM4国密算法进行数据加密传输。身份认证体系集成统一认证平台,支持双因素认证(USB Key+动态口令)。区块链存证模块基于FISCO BCOS联盟链,实现关键业务操作的全链路存证,满足银保监会的审计要求。

二、敏捷开发实施框架

(一)需求工程方法论
采用User Story Mapping进行需求可视化建模,通过"3C原则"(Card、Conversation、Confirmation)确保需求准确性。以物流企业仓储管理系统为例,通过4轮需求研讨会建立包含327个用户故事的看板,需求变更率控制在5%以内。

(二)持续集成/持续部署(CI/CD)
构建Jenkins+GitLab+Docker的自动化流水线。代码提交后触发单元测试(JUnit+Jacoco覆盖率检测),通过SonarQube进行代码质量门禁。镜像构建采用Kaniko避免特权操作,部署到Kubernetes集群前需通过OWASP ZAP的安全扫描。

(三)测试金字塔实践
建立四层测试体系:UI层采用Selenium+Appium自动化测试,接口层使用Postman+Newman集成测试,服务层实施MockMvc单元测试,数据库层通过Testcontainers进行集成验证。某教育机构智能排课系统的自动化测试覆盖率达到89%,缺陷密度降至0.5/KLOC。

三、质量保障创新实践

(一)技术债务管理模型
实施技术债务登记制度,采用SonarQube技术债务插件进行量化评估。建立"债务偿还时间窗"机制,将技术债务比率控制在项目预算的15%以内。某三甲医院电子病历系统通过定期代码重构,系统可维护性指数从0.6提升至0.85。

(二)混沌工程实践
使用ChaosBlade工具注入故障场景,构建"猴子军团"测试体系。在电商秒杀场景中模拟200%流量洪峰,验证系统弹性伸缩能力。某O2O电商平台通过混沌测试发现缓存雪崩漏洞,优化后系统可用性提升至99.95%。

(三)安全开发全生命周期(S-SDLC)
实施OWASP Top 10风险嵌入式设计,采用Fortify进行静态代码分析。在需求分析阶段引入威胁建模(Threat Modeling),某智慧社区项目通过该方法提前识别出8类安全漏洞,修复成本降低60%。

四、行业典型应用场景

(一)智能制造领域
为汽车零部件企业构建的MES系统,集成RFID物料追踪和机器视觉质检模块。通过数字孿生技术建立虚拟产线,实现设备OEE(整体效率)提升12%。系统上线后库存周转率优化22%,良品率从92%提升至95.8%。

(二)智慧城市应用
开发的智慧停车管理平台,采用地磁传感器+视频车牌识别双模采集。通过Elasticsearch构建时空索引,实现车位查询响应时间<500ms。接入城市大脑中枢后,车位利用率从48%提升至76%。

(三)医疗信息化
某三甲医院实施的电子病历系统,采用分布式缓存技术处理50万+/日的并发访问。集成自然语言处理(NLP)实现病历自动编码,医生书写效率提升40%。通过等保三级测评,核心数据加密率100%。

五、技术发展趋势与展望

(一)低代码平台赋能
长春软件服务商正在研发基于OutSystems的低代码开发平台,提供50+行业模板和可视化工作流设计器。某零售企业使用该平台将CRM系统开发周期缩短60%,运维成本降低45%。

(二)AI驱动的开发
探索AI辅助编码技术,通过GPT-4实现代码自动补全和单元测试生成。在财务系统开发中应用AI算法,自动完成80%的账务规则配置,准确性达到99.2%。

(三)边缘-云协同架构
针对工业互联网场景,研发Edge-Cloud Fusion框架。某风电场的预测性维护系统通过该架构,实现本地实时诊断与云端模型训练的协同,故障预测准确率提升至98%。

本技术指南基于长春地区30+实际项目经验提炼,通过量化数据与场景化案例,为长春软件定制开发提供可落地的实施路径。建议开发团队结合项目特征,在技术选型和流程设计上遵循"核心稳定+边缘创新"的原则,平衡技术先进性与实施可行性。